Typical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$4,500 - $8,000 (full bathroom remodel)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Walk-in Shower Installation |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Shower Conversion (tub to walk-in) | $2,000 - $4,000 |
| Full Bathroom Remodel | $4,500 - $8,000 |
| Grab Bar Installation | $150 - $500 |
| Shower Seat Installation | $200 - $800 |
| Barrier-Free Shower Design | $3,000 - $7,000 |
Factors Affecting Cost
Installing an elderly shower in Camden County, NJ, involves considerations around accessibility, materials, and local regulations. Understanding the typical scope of such projects can help in planning and budgeting for a safe and functional bathroom upgrade tailored to specific needs.
- Materials: Options include slip-resistant tiles, acrylic, or fiberglass enclosures designed for durability and ease of cleaning.
- Size and Scope: Shower dimensions commonly range from 36 to 48 inches, with modifications like low-threshold or curbless designs for accessibility.
- Labor Complexity: Installation may involve plumbing adjustments, waterproofing, and possibly minor bathroom remodeling, influencing labor requirements.
- Permitting: Local Camden County permits may be necessary for plumbing and structural modifications, depending on project scope.
- Extras: Features such as grab bars, seating, handheld showerheads, and anti-slip flooring can enhance safety and usability.
